Zoo: Response to ailing elephant too slow
Jul 1 2006 11:05AM (CT)
LOS ANGELES (AP) - The keepers of a 48-year-old Asian elephant that died in June did not begin emergency procedures for more than eight hours after the animal was discovered in a sitting position, a Los Angeles Zoo investigation has found.
